The layer of wax (filter cake) over the drum is scraped in the filter by a blade and carried absent in a very solvent stream to a steam-stripping unit to recover and recycle the solvent separated through the wax product or service. The wax product, named slack wax, may be used to generate paraffin wax for candles, microwax used in the cosmetics business, and petrolatum for petroleum jelly. The dewaxed oil from the filtration unit is also steam stripped to Get well the solvent to supply the lube oil foundation stock.

Figure 5.12 shows a typical scheme of solvent dewaxing that utilizes phase-sensible refrigeration of the feedstock immediately after it truly is blended While Paraffin Pellet Forming Machine using the solvent. The lowest temperature Employed in the refrigeration cascade relies on the desired pour point on the lube oil's foundation stock product or service. Upon refrigeration, wax compounds solidify to variety crystals. Wax crystals are carried inside the solvent to the rotary filter, the place wax is divided with a filter fabric covering the rotating drum.

Solvent dewaxing is often a Bodily process that employs refrigeration, scraping tactics, and methyl ethyl ketone (MEK) and propane solvents to independent the feedstocks and create a beneficial item. The MEK solvent and also the deasphalted oil combine in the main period and undergo a series of refrigeration processes at distinctive temperatures to sort wax crystals, that are then transported to the rotary filter where by a filter cloth separates the wax in the oil + solvent.
